Some general items to consider when creating commercial packages.
Documentation
Documentation should provide information on:
- How to install and uninstall your product (or upgrade instructions for a new version).
- How to install a license key when obtained from the Umbraco store.
- Troubleshooting tips.
- How to get support.
- A copy of the software license.